How do I open an SVG file in my computer program of choice (e.g. Adobe Illustrator, Inkscape)?

To open an SVG file, simply double-click on the file or use your software's "Open" function and select the SVG file from your computer.

What happens when I import a DXF file into Fusion 360, but some layers don't appear?

The imported layer may be missing from the Fusion 360 project settings or incorrectly named in the DXF file.

How do I remove unnecessary data from a DXF file, such as unused layers or entities?

You can use AutoCAD's "Purge" feature to remove unnecessary data from a DXF file, but be cautious not to inadvertently delete essential information.
